Mesh Menu
The Mesh menu contains the most commonly used mesh data preparation algorithms:

Menu option

Description

Repair MeshAutomatically repairs selected meshes (tessellated geometries): stitches disconnected edges within the given tolerance, orients faces consistently
Orient FacesOrients consistently polygons' faces and normals in the same direction by propagating orientation information from one polygon to the other, for the selected meshes.
See About Face and Vertex Normals
Invert Faces OrientationInverts polygons' faces and normals orientation, for the selection. The selection can be either parts, patches or polygons.
Orient Faces From Current ViewOrient Faces From Current View executes a semi-automatic repair of polygons' face orientation, based on the viewport camera. It uses the camera's position to properly and automatically orient meshes faces toward its direction.

TIP: Use it step by step around your model until you are satisfied with mesh face orientation
Orient Faces (Advanced)Orients all polygon faces in the same direction, automatically and at once, on a full model, using a scattering of cameras to determine faces final orientation
Create NormalsCreates normals on the polygons of the selection
See About Face and Vertex Normals
Orient NormalsOrients consistently clockwise the vertex normals of a mesh in order to correct its smoothing
See About Face and Vertex Normals
Delete NormalsDeletes normals from a mesh

WARNING: Deleting normals from a mesh can result in an improper shading (black or faceted)
See About Face and Vertex Normals
Create TangentsCreates tangents on selected meshes, accordingly to their UVs (requires UVs in order to work)
Identify PatchesCreates patches boundaries on the selected meshes, based on geometrical information (attributes, edges angle, former CAD information…)
Delete PatchesDeletes patches boundaries
Explode Part By MaterialsCreates one Part occurrence by material applied on the patches of the selected parts
Explode Part By Connected MeshesSplits all the connected meshes within a Part into one new Part per connected mesh, for the selected parts
Explode Part By PatchesSplits meshes following patch boundaries and creates one single Part occurrence per old patch
Separate Selection in New PartCreates a new part out of a selection of submeshes (patches, polygons…)
Create LinesCreates polylines (made of free edges connected together) out of patches boundaries
Delete LinesDeletes polylines (made of free edges connected together)

TIP: It can be useful to delete lines prior to exporting to FBX files, in order to limit the file size and avoid performance issues in some cases.
Create Textures From LinesCreate textures out of coplanar polylines (made of free edges connected together)
Extract Neutral Axis From PipesCreate a polyline (or a group of polylines) out of any swept shape like pipes, wiring, tubing
Create Pipes From LinesExtrudes a circular section along an underlying polyline (sweep)
Delete Free VerticesDeletes all free vertices of a selection of meshes
Remove Z-fightingRemove Z-fighting (surfaces overlapping) by slightly shrinking the selected parts' surfaces
Vertex OffsetMoves the vertices by offsetting their position along their normal, positively or negatively
